微信小程序是近年来备受瞩目的一种应用形式,它不需要用户下载安装即可使用,同时也具有轻便、快速、易于开发等优点。那么,什么是微信小程序呢?在本文中,我们将为您详细介绍微信小程序的概念、优势以及开发相关的内容。如果您正在考虑开发一款微信小程序,不妨先来了解一下吧。
微信小程序是一种轻量级的应用程序,用户可以在不下载安装的情况下直接在微信中使用。它们被称为“小程序”,因为它们比传统的应用程序更小、更快速、更方便。微信小程序可以通过微信公众号或搜索引擎等方式进行访问和使用,并且具有与传统应用程序相同的功能,例如在线购物、社交媒体、游戏和新闻等。
1. 无需下载安装
与传统应用相比,微信小程序无需下载和安装,用户可以直接在微信中访问和使用。这使得用户可以节省时间和手机存储空间。
2. 快速启动
由于微信小程序非常轻量级,因此它们启动速度非常快。这使得用户可以快速地打开并使用它们。
3. 与微信生态系统集成
作为一个基于微信平台的应用,微信小程序可以与其他微信功能集成,例如支付、分享、地图等。这使得开发者可以更容易地创建具有丰富功能和高度便利性的应用。
4. 节省流量
由于无需下载和更新,使用微信小程序时消耗的流量也较少。这对于那些担心流量费用的用户来说非常有利。
5. 适用于多种场景
微信小程序可以用于各种场景,例如在线购物、社交媒体、游戏和新闻等。它们也可以被用作企业的内部应用程序,例如员工考勤和通讯录等。
1.安装微信开发者工具
微信小程序开发需要使用微信官方提供的开发者工具,可以在官网上下载对应版本的工具进行安装。安装完成后,打开工具,输入自己的微信账号即可登录。
2.创建新项目
在登录成功后,可以看到创建新项目的界面。需要填写项目名称、appID、项目目录等信息。其中appID是小程序的唯一标识符,需要在微信公众平台上进行申请。
3.配置开发环境
为了保证代码编写的高效性和准确性,我们需要配置好小程序的开发环境。首先,在“设置”中选择“编辑器设置”,将“自动保存文件”和“自动编译”选项打开;其次,在“设置”中选择“智能提示”,将“启用智能提示”选项打开。
4.编写代码
在完成以上步骤之后,就可以开始编写代码了。微信小程序采用WXML和WXSS作为前端页面语言,并且支持JavaScript语言进行逻辑处理。在编写代码时,需要注意小程序的特殊要求和限制。
5.调试和发布
完成代码编写之后,可以使用微信开发者工具进行调试和预览。预览功能可以模拟真实手机环境下的效果,并且支持多种模拟器。如果需要发布小程序,还需要进行代码审核和提交申请等步骤。
1. 微信小程序简介
微信小程序是一种基于微信平台的应用,可以在微信中直接使用,无需下载安装。它具有体积小、运行快、开发简单等特点,受到了越来越多用户和开发者的关注。
2. 开发语言
微信小程序主要使用的是JavaScript语言进行开发。JavaScript是一种轻量级的脚本语言,具有跨平台、高效率等优点,可以帮助开发者快速构建出高质量的小程序。
3. 开发框架
在微信小程序的开发中,我们可以使用多种框架来辅助开发。其中比较流行的包括以下几种:
- Wepy:Wepy是一个类Vue风格的小程序组件化开发框架,在保留Vue风格基础上,增加了更多实用性功能。
- Taro:Taro是一个多端统一开发框架,支持编译成微信、百度、支付宝、字节跳动等多个平台。
- Mpvue:Mpvue是一个类Vue.js风格的小程序开发框架,在保留Vue.js语法和特性基础上,为其提供了更好的性能和更好的使用体验。
微信小程序是一种轻量级应用,因此在设计界面和交互体验时需要特别注意,以确保用户能够快速、方便地使用应用。以下是一些关于如何设计微信小程序的界面和交互体验的建议:
1. 界面设计
1.1 简洁明了
微信小程序的界面应该尽可能简洁明了,不要使用过多的图标、按钮或菜单。这样可以让用户更容易找到他们需要的功能,并且减少学。。。成本。
1.2 一致性
在设计微信小程序时,要确保所有页面和元素都具有一致性。例如,按钮、输入框等元素应该在所有页面中具有相同的外观和位置。
1.3 可访问性
考虑到不同用户群体可能会使用您的微信小程序,您需要确保您的界面易于访问。这意味着您需要使用易于阅读和理解的字体、颜色和图标,并确保您的界面在各种设备上都能正常显示。
2. 交互体验
2.1 易于导航
微信小程序应该具有简单而直观的导航功能,以便用户可以轻松找到他们需要的内容。例如,在主页上添加一个菜单或标签栏,以便用户可以快速访问不同的页面。
2.2 及时反馈
在微信小程序中,用户应该能够立即获得反馈。例如,在用户提交表单时,应该立即显示一个成功或失败的消息,以便用户知道他们的操作是否成功。
2.3 优化性能
为了确保您的微信小程序具有良好的交互体验,您需要优化其性能。这包括减少加载时间、提高响应速度和减少卡顿等问题。
随着微信小程序的普及,越来越多的开发者开始涉足其中。而在小程序的开发过程中,数据存储和接口调用是非常重要的一环。本文将介绍微信小程序中数据存储和接口调用的方法。
1. 本地缓存
在微信小程序中,可以使用本地缓存来存储一些简单的数据。通过wx.setstorageSync(key, data)方法可以将数据保存到本地缓存中,key为键名,data为键值。通过wx.getStorageSync(key)方法可以获取对应键名的键值。
2. 云开发数据库
云开发是微信提供的一种云端开发平台,其中包含了数据库、文件存储、云函数等功能。在小程序中使用云开发数据库可以实现更加复杂的数据存储操作。通过wx.cloud.database()方法可以获取到数据库对象,在该对象上可以进行增删改查等操作。
1. wx.request()
在微信小程序中,我们可以使用wx.request()方法来发送HttP请求。该方法需要传入一个Object类型参数,其中包含了url、method、data等属性。url表示请求地址,method表示请求方式(GET或POST),data表示请求参数。
2. wx.uploadFile()
如果需要上传文件,则可以使用wx.uploadFile()方法来实现。该方法也需要传入一个Object类型参数,其中包含了url、filePath、name等属性。url表示上传地址,filePath表示要上传的文件路径,name表示文件对应的key。
以上是微信小程序中数据存储和接口调用的方法介绍,开发者可以根据自己的需求选择合适的方法进行开发。
微信小程序是近年来备受关注的一种移动应用程序,它不仅可以提供便捷的服务,还能够为企业和个人带来更多商机。然而,要想将自己的小程序上线,需要经过一系列审核流程和注意事项。下面我们就来详细了解一下微信小程序上线审核流程及注意事项。
1.注册微信公众平台账号
在提交小程序之前,需要先注册微信公众平台账号,并且完成实名认证。只有实名认证通过后,才能够进行小程序开发、发布和管理等操作。
2.编写并上传小程序代码
在注册完成后,需要编写小程序代码,并上传至微信公众平台进行审核。在上传代码时,需要注意以下几点:
(1)确保代码无误:在上传之前,请务必确保代码无误,并且符合微信小程序开发规范。
(2)设置合适的版本号:每次上传新版本时,请设置合适的版本号,并且清晰地标识出本次更新内容。
(3)添加必要的文件和信息:除了核心代码外,还需要添加必要的文件和信息,如页面截图、应用描述、联系方式等。
3.提交审核申请
在完成代码上传后,需要提交审核申请。审核申请包括两个部分:基本信息填写和功能介绍填写。在填写审核申请时,需要注意以下几点:
(1)填写准确的基本信息:包括小程序名称、图标、类目、版本号等。其中,小程序名称和图标是用户最先看到的,因此需要尽可能地吸引用户眼球。
(2)清晰地介绍功能:在功能介绍中,需要清晰地介绍小程序的主要功能和特点。同时,还需要说明小程序的使用场景和目标用户。
4.等待审核结果
提交审核申请后,需要等待微信公众平台审核结果。审核时间一般为3-5个工作日,如果审核通过,则可以正式上线;如果不通过,则需要修改代码并重新提交审核申请。
通过本文的介绍,相信大家已经对微信小程序有了更深入的了解。微信小程序作为一种新型的应用形态,具有轻便、快捷、易用等优势,受到了越来越多用户和开发者的青睐。在未来的发展中,微信小程序将会得到更加广泛的应用和推广。如果您想要开发自己的微信小程序,那么本文所介绍的内容将会对您有所帮助。
2023-07-05 / 13mb
2023-07-05 / 15mb
2023-07-05 / 13mb
2023-07-05 / 25mb
2023-07-05 / 28mb
2023-07-05 / 25mb